CHOPARD Vintage BAIGNOIRE LADY - Reference 5044 - 18K Yellow Gold - Original Bracelet - Papers 1979 - Fresh In-house Service - Excellent Condition

An elegant expression of late-1970s luxury watch design, the Chopard Bainoire Ref. 5044 embodies the refined aesthetics and craftsmanship that established Chopard as one of Switzerland's most respected manufacturers of precious-metal dress watches.

Crafted entirely in 18k yellow gold, this distinguished vintage timepiece showcases the graceful and timeless design language for which the Bainoire collection is known. The soft, elongated case profile and integrated gold bracelet create a seamless appearance on the wrist, reflecting the sophisticated jewelry-inspired watchmaking that defined the era.

The watch features a classic white dial adorned with crisp black Roman numerals and elegant blued steel hands. This traditional combination offers exceptional legibility while providing a striking contrast against the warm tones of the yellow gold case and bracelet. The restrained dial design perfectly captures the understated elegance that remains highly desirable among collectors of vintage dress watches.

Powering the watch is a finely crafted manual-winding mechanical movement, offering the tactile pleasure and traditional charm that only a hand-wound watch can provide. The movement has recently undergone a comprehensive in-house service, ensuring reliable performance and allowing the next owner to enjoy the watch with confidence.

Particularly attractive is the presence of the original integrated 18k yellow gold bracelet, a feature increasingly difficult to find on vintage precious-metal watches. The bracelet comfortably accommodates a wrist circumference of up to approximately 18 cm and contributes significantly to the watch's original character and collectability.

Preserved in excellent overall condition, this example is further enhanced by its accompanying original papers as well as a copy of the original purchase invoice dated 1979. Such documentation provides valuable provenance and represents an increasingly rare addition for collectors seeking complete and authentic vintage examples.

The Chopard Bainoire references of this period exemplify an era when elegance, precious materials, and refined proportions took precedence over size and complexity. Today, they remain highly appealing to collectors who appreciate discreet luxury, vintage craftsmanship, and the enduring charm of hand-wound mechanical watchmaking.
